]> git.nbdom.net Git - nb.git/commitdiff
rename mail_relay_closed
authorNicolas Boisselier <nicolas.boisselier@semantico.com>
Fri, 19 Aug 2016 16:21:42 +0000 (17:21 +0100)
committerNicolas Boisselier <nicolas.boisselier@semantico.com>
Fri, 19 Aug 2016 16:21:42 +0000 (17:21 +0100)
etc/profile.d/functions

index 6e316125803f577e71ce709c070d7a5a3ff0ccbd..b7c380de0b148e93316ca31ed705ec5ca543d3e9 100644 (file)
@@ -491,14 +491,21 @@ END {
 ' $noheader
 }
 
-mail_open_relay() {
+mail_relay_closed() {
   shell_help "Usage: $FUNCNAME MAIL_SERVER" "$@" && return;
+  local out=$(
   cat <<EOF | nc $@ 25
 helo client.server.com
 mail from: rockyjr@vsnl.com
 rcpt to: vivek@nixcraft.in
 quit
 EOF
+)
+  echo "$out"
+  case "$out" in
+    *"Relay access denied"*) return 0 ;;
+    *) return 1 ;;
+  esac
 }
 
 shell_push_arg() {